Atlanta, GA (PRWeb) December 15, 2006 -- Over the course of the past year Corporate Business Solutions, a leading human resource outsourcing company, has introduced several integral additions to the company's infrastructure. The changes result from the company's continued growth, averaging 15% annually, and the desire to provide increased client service.
In February of 2006, Todd Hutchings joined the CBS team as the Chief Financial Officer. With an impressive career spanning more than twelve years, Hutchings offers CBS insight into small business financial operations. After majoring in accounting at North Carolina State University, Hutchings launched his career at Turner Broadcasting as a Participant Accountant preparing financial statements for network actors and producers. He then worked at Ivan Allen as Controller and assisted in the acquisition of the office supply company by Staples. Hutchings next received the opportunity to assist in the growth of Spa Sydell as the company's CFO. During his tenure, he oversaw the opening of two new stores. Hutchings' last position before joining CBS was as the CFO for ICM, an international computer marketing company with approximately 100 million in annual revenue. Hutchings holds an active CPA certification.
Two months later Jennifer Fratesi (formerly Charmoli) arrived as the Vice President of Sales. Fratesi has over ten years of sales experience in the payroll/human resource industry. After graduating from the University of Kentucky, she began her career in sales at ADP marketing payroll outsourcing services to small businesses. She then transitioned to working with larger clients at Ceridian. In 2005, Fratesi received her insurance license and partnered with Northwestern Benefit Corporation selling group health benefits. She contributes an extraordinary amount of knowledge in payroll, human resources and benefits to the CBS family, as well as a proven track record in selling to C-level executives.
Rounding out the management team is David McCullough who began his role as the Chief Operating Officer in October. A graduate of Auburn University with a Masters in Education, McCullough joined CBS from VCG Software where he held the position of Vice President of Operations. VCG develops CRM, ERP and payroll/billing software for the staffing and recruiting industry. During his tenure spanning almost a decade, VCG doubled in size and revenue. In addition to his experience working with C-level executives, McCullough provides knowledge of operational process improvement and procedure implementation to the CBS management team.
Staff changes also include the addition of support staff: Ashlea Caplinger as Administrative Assistant, Jamie Freedman as Staff Accountant, Phyllis Patrick as Client Relations Manager, Kelsey Geary as Client Services Representative, as well as the creation of a sales force including Mandy Handelman, Candence Hester and Steve Pullara.
Jim Karle, Chief Executive Officer of CBS, describes the restructuring as instrumental in CBS's quest to grow at a rate that outpaces the industry while maintaining operational excellence.
"Our people have always been the company's greatest asset. With the addition of these new leaders, CBS has readied itself for continued high growth and exceptional levels of client service. Their backgrounds and skill sets complement the other members of the management team and are an example of how CBS continues to attract the best and brightest service professionals. The future certainly shines for CBS," said Karle.
About Corporate Business Solutions
Since 1993, CBS has helped companies across the nation focus on their core competencies by managing every facet of their human resource needs. CBS provides a diverse range of services including payroll and tax management, employee benefits, human resource consulting and risk management and safety.
